Output 7c33b696d34a723d3b73ce315dc13d2de2f79416bcdf905abdb00cb4e5775408:5

value
12334073
script pubkey
OP_0 OP_PUSHBYTES_20 5a12e0119c264cab571e7a60ed44ab602b322a2c
address
ltc1qtgfwqyvuyex2k4c70fsw639tvq4ny23vgj3wzk
transaction
7c33b696d34a723d3b73ce315dc13d2de2f79416bcdf905abdb00cb4e5775408
spent
true